Do you enjoy working with kids? Are you a writer? If you answered yes to both of these questions, this may be the job for you!
Pacifica Writers' Workshop is a local Seattle company. Our goal is to inspire and unleash creativity for people of all ages. We provide creative writing opportunities through classes, workshops, camps, and tutoring. Our original curricula is written by published authors and seasoned instructors.
We are currently hiring a Children’s Workshop Instructor for our elementary age students. We offer creative writing workshops in schools and community centers in Seattle and Mercer Island. The range of students in these classes is between 6-12 years of age. This is a wide array of classes, our instructors teach everything from comic books to poetry.
This position requires a love of children, a love of writing, and a love of laughter. We want our instructors and our students to have fun. Instructors must also be on time to class, be able to manage a classroom of children, teach from a written curriculum, and communicate with parents/guardians by using good customer service. Instructors mustn’t be published in the specific genre they are teaching, but they should be able to offer basic feedback on spelling, grammar, and narrative structure.
Starting pay for this position is $35 per hour. We will also provide a travel stipend of $5 per class. Our classes last for 1.5 hours. These classes primarily run in the afternoon, between the hours of 1 and 5 p.m. Instructors teach in different locations throughout the week. We will provide all the necessary teaching materials.
